# Flaglight Rollouts — Approvals

Quick version for on-call: any rollout touching more than 5% of traffic needs an approval in Flaglight before the ramp continues. Kill switches don't need approval — just flip them and note it in the incident channel. Scheduled ramps pause automatically if error budget burns hot. If you're stuck at 2 a.m. with a pending approval, there's one person authorized to override, and that's the approver below.

account owner for tagep-bafof: Norael Gilax Juleth

## Dependency Pinning Policy

All services at Quillhaven pin dependencies to exact versions in lockfiles committed to the Larkspur monorepo. Floating ranges are prohibited; upgrades go through the weekly Renovate-style batch reviewed by the platform team. Security patches may bypass the batch with two approvals. Transitive overrides must cite a tracked advisory. To audit the signed lockfile mirror, you will need the vault's recovery passphrase, which is reproduced below for reviewer convenience.

strongbox words: olimir-tamael

Finance Review Summary — Corvane Product Line Pricing

Prepared for sales leads.

Our review of the Corvane line shows current list prices sit roughly 8% below comparable offerings, while gross margin has slipped to 31% due to component cost inflation. We recommend a staged increase: 4% at the next catalog refresh, with a further 3% contingent on renewal rates holding. Discount authority should be tightened to 10% without director approval. Volume customers will receive advance notice. The rationale tied to our broader plans is noted below.

board note of tahog-yagef: Headcount on the Ralael team goes from 9 to 80 by the end of April. Gross margin on Ralael came in at 15 percent against a plan of 5 percent.

## Configuration

The nightly search reindex for Quillhaven runs at 02:30 server time and rebuilds the full document index from the primary store. New team members should note that the job will silently skip shards it cannot authenticate against, so verify your local env file carefully before testing. Set QUILL_REINDEX_SCHEDULE and QUILL_SHARD_COUNT to match staging values. The reindex worker also needs credentials to reach the index broker. Add the following line to your .env file exactly as issued:

vault entry, fadup-tagag: RELAY_SECRET8=2fd92179